Mission
Jerusalem Farm is a Catholic intentional community in Kansas Citys Historic Northeast focused on housing justice workforce development and sustainability. Through its Dignified Housing program the organization repairs homes for low-income residents restores abandoned properties and sells homes affordably through a Community Land Trust to promote generational stability. The Dignified Workforce hires and trains local residents including immigrants and refugees at a living wage and offers pre-apprenticeship opportunities for careers in construction. Community feedback shapes its programs through biennial listening projects while service retreats and sustainability initiatives such as tree planting solar access and park stewardship further strengthen the neighborhood. With over 400 home repairs and multiple homes restored Jerusalem Farm partners with local agencies and prioritizes accessibility equity and inclusion ensuring all neighbors benefit as the community grows.
